Descriere
International
and
Development
Communication:
A
21stCentury
Perspectiveexamines
the
exciting
field
of
international
and
development
communication
and
illustrates
how
this
field
of
study
is
composed
and
how
it
has
grown.
Derived
from
the
successfulHandbook
of
International
and
Intercultural
Communication,
Second
Edition,
this
book
opens
with
an
updated
and
expanded
introduction
by
Bella
Mody,
showcasing
the
effects
of
globalization,
and
contains
those
chapters
from
theHandbookthat
deal
with
international
and
development
communication.
The book, divided into two parts, revolves around media institutions and the conditions under which they have been used by the state and private capital. Part One covers international communication and presents the thinking of several well-known authors from areas such as South Asia, East Asia, Europe, and North America. Part Two focuses on development communication applications by various active researchers and professors, drawn from Latin America, South Asia, and North America.
